This role is responsible for performing Venepunctures, ECG and Holter Monitor tests and other specimen collections as requested by referring practitioners.


A typical day may include the following:

  • Collection of blood and routine non-blood specimens from adult and paediatric patients.
  • Collection of samples according to AS/NZS 4308:2008 for Drugs of Abuse testing.
  • Performing ECG (Electrocardiography) and Holter Monitoring
  • Performing other diagnostic procedures, such as, Spirometry and Blood Pressure Monitoring
  • Attending to the empathetic care of patients, before, during and after sample collection
  • Delivering an excellent level of customer service and meaningful communication with patients/clients.
  • Attending to the care, storage, and processing of pathology specimens
  • Attending to paperwork and associated clerical duties to ensure all details are correct in a timely manner
  • Accurately recording information relating to patients and specimens
  • Communicating effectively with Laverty couriers for any urgent and critical specimens.
  • Compliance and adherence with Laverty Pathology policies and procedures, and Workplace Health and Safety procedures.
  • Ensuring housekeeping and stock supplies at Collection centres are maintained to Laverty procedural standards
  • Working alone (when appropriate), participating in weekend and rotating roster as well as out of hours roster in any of our collection centres with a designated area.

To be successful in this role, you will require:
Essential

  • Full vaccination against COVID1
  • Immunity for Hepatitis B
  • Basic computer skills
  • The ability to
- communicate effectively with Collections teams, referring Doctors, Patients, and other Stakeholders
- demonstrate an understanding and dedication to patient care and customer service delivery standards
- demonstrate sound organisational skills and problem-solving skills
- prioritise and work under pressure
- understand and ensure compliance with WH&S policies and guidelines, to maintain a safe and healthy workplace

  • Share the company's vision, culture, and values through respect for all
Preferred

  • Your own car and valid Driver's Licence
  • A certificate III in Pathology Collection
  • Competence in collection of samples according to AS/NZS 4308:2008 for Drugs of Abuse testing
  • Previous pathology collection experience of at least 6 months
